    April 26, 2024 - Terroir al Límit is one of Spain’s most exciting wineries of the new generation! Holding a wonderful balance between the freedom of the natural wine movement and the gravity of the classical Burgundian approach to terroir, the domaine was created by Dominik Huber, a German, and Eden Sadie of South Africa. The pair
    met working at Mas Martinet in Priorat and became fast friends. They began with purchased grapes in 2001 and slowly purchased a convincing little holding of vineyards. All of the farming at the domaine is done organically and biodynamically. The vineyard work is accomplished manually. All of the terroirs are delineated into crus that Dominik Huber created himself. They focus on indigenous grapes. The spirit of the wines arises from the Mediterranean and its ancient cuisine. The wines are made to pair with dishes of pure and authentic ingredients, and so they must be transparent and lithe. Never overly extracted, they are vinified in concrete and neutral foudres so as to keep the grapes as uninfluenced as possible and infusion is preferred in place of extraction to maintain that lightness and elegance.     One of Terroir al Limit’s two self-appointed grand crus, this vineyard of garnacha sits 800 meters up the slopes of the Montsant mountains above a monastery of ancient, arching stone. The vineyard is a chalky clay that keeps moisture even through Priorat’s hot, dry summers. And the vines are 60-year-old garnacha peluda which literally translates as “hairy grenache.” The vines leaves have fine down that conserves
    moisture by casting tiny shadows on the leaves. The grapes are hand harvested and fermented with whole cluster, then aged for 8-months in cement. This is one
    of the world’s most convincing homages to Rayas—garnacha of beguiling aromatic clarity. An utterly gorgeous flow of shining red berries and tea and the dry mediterranean wind blowing up through lavender and underbrush. A smoldering stoniness suspends the mountain herbs and berries like perfect tiny jewels.

    This year we lined up 16 of the best examples of Grenache we could find. Tasters were a few friends, including Neal Martin, Greg Sherwood, Alastair, DF, and more.

    This ranked #14/16 for me, and #16/16 overall.

    Elegant, fresh, and fruit forward. Showing strong notes of dark herb and underbrush, almost something CndP like about it. Still has the mineral undertone, but just something slightly edge and dark.

    2,688 bottles made.

    the altitude LLedoner Pelut seems to have not liked the 21 cold vintage here, it is edgy ripe on the nose with vegetal hints of brambly spice, and pepper, leafy

    Palate is vibrant and fresh, chalky and pity tannins, with again a very edgy fruit profile ! Still very good wine, but it's a bit light on the ripeness here !

    Will certainly show in the long haul... or not :)
